Refugees don\u2019t just leave homes\u2014they leave identities, communities, and routines behind. The trauma of displacement is layered: sudden loss, uncertain futures, and the slow erosion of personal dignity in overcrowded camps, bureaucratic limbo, or hostile host countries. Mental health challenges\u2014like PTSD, depression, and grief\u2014are common, yet rarely prioritized in survival-centered systems.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The first step toward healing is validating your pain. Displacement doesn\u2019t make you weak or broken\u2014it makes you human. Allowing yourself to mourn the life you had is not a barrier to resilience; it is the path through it. Grief is not just sadness\u2014it\u2019s love that no longer has a home.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Even in displacement, routine is your ally. Create small rituals: morning tea, journaling, helping others, reading something meaningful. These small anchors help stabilize the mind when everything else feels adrift. Rebuilding a sense of normalcy\u2014no matter how modest\u2014restores a sense of control.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Community, too, becomes medicine. Whether it&#8217;s through support groups, cultural gatherings, or simply speaking your language with someone, human connection reminds you that you&#8217;re not alone. Your story, though painful, matters. And in a world that may try to reduce you to a statistic or stereotype, remembering your worth is a radical act of preservation.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Displacement takes many things\u2014but your dignity and inner peace need not be among them. With time, support, and intention, the mind can begin to rebuild\u2014even when the world still hasn&#8217;t.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Kanishka<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>Geopolitical conflict often leads to forced migration.
